Reduce your bills with solar hot water

Solar water heating is a fantastic renewable technology that’ll help to reduce your bills by providing free energy.

Put simply, the panels capture the sun’s heat and use it to warm your hot water.

It sounds complicated, but it really isn’t.

  • The sun’s heat is absorbed by the panels on your roof
  • Water which circulates the panel system is heated
  • This is then pumped through a coil to your water cylinder
  • The heat transfers into the water in your cylinder.

Is solar thermal suitable for your home?

Ideally, solar systems need to face south in order to be in an optimal position. However, they’ll be very effective if they’re on southwest or southeast facing rooftops as well. Typically you’ll want one or two collectors to provide heated water for every person in your home. Also ensure they’ll be no shade covering the system at certain points in the day, or your energy generation will be limited.

How much hot water will be produced?

During the warmer months of April to September you can expect the solar system to provide you with most of your hot water needs. On top of this, there’ll be a serious contribution in the colder months too.

The Energy Saving Trust found that over the course of a year, solar thermal should provide you with 60% of the hot water you need.

The amount of hot water will depend on:

  • How much hot water you actually use. Of course, the more you use, the greater the benefit of solar water will be
  • How proactive you are at working with your system. Solar water doesn’t work on a timer
  • How large your water cylinder is. Most cylinders will accommodate a day or so hot water
  • The level of insulation you currently have. The more insulation, the more heat that’ll be retained.

With solar water heating there is a huge range in the level of performance, as identified by the Energy Saving Trust. Some systems would produce 98% whilst others just 9%. It’s important to ask all of these questions when speaking to an installer to avoid all the pitfalls.
